On Fri, Nov 5, 2010 at 7:03 PM, David Jencks <david_jen...@yahoo.com> wrote: > I think a plugin snapshot repo is not in the asf master pom because using > snapshot plugins is not something the maven devs want to encourage.
Agreed - said that later on, too > Why does myfaces need a snapshot plugin? core (the jsf impl) does not need it. A subproject's trunk (trinidad) is having dependency against some (specialized) maven plugins (trinidad-maven). These plugins are deployed to the nexus repo, hence we have that in our (trinidad) pom.xml First it sound a good idea. No, it's not - There is no need for having that setting in myfaces/asf pom. > I'd recommend putting the plugin repo entry near the use of the plugin so it >can be removed easily when the plugin is released. I'd include a comment on >why its > needed too. yep > > thanks > david jencks > > On Nov 5, 2010, at 1:49 AM, Matthias Wessendorf wrote: > >> Hi, >> >> the ASF master-pom does contain a _regular_ snapshot repo (linked to >> the (new) nexus repo), see: >> https://svn.apache.org/repos/asf/maven/pom/trunk/asf/pom.xml >> >> *snip* >> <repository> >> <id>apache.snapshots</id> >> <name>Apache Snapshot Repository</name> >> <url>http://repository.apache.org/snapshots</url> >> <releases> >> <enabled>false</enabled> >> </releases> >> </repository> >> *snip* >> >> >> However, it doesn't define the "apache.snapshot" for plugins. Nor does >> the myfaces pom. >> Does one know why? >> >> In Trinidad we currently have this setting: >> <pluginRepositories> >> <pluginRepository> >> <id>apache.snapshots</id> >> <name>Apache Snapshot Repository</name> >> <url>http://repository.apache.org/snapshots</url> >> <releases> >> <enabled>false</enabled> >> </releases> >> </pluginRepository> >> </pluginRepositories> >> >> IMO it could be centralized: In myfaces-pom or in the ASF pom. >> >> Thoughts? >> >> -Matthias >> >> -- >> Matthias Wessendorf >> >> blog: http://matthiaswessendorf.wordpress.com/ >> sessions: http://www.slideshare.net/mwessendorf >> twitter: http://twitter.com/mwessendorf > > -- Matthias Wessendorf blog: http://matthiaswessendorf.wordpress.com/ sessions: http://www.slideshare.net/mwessendorf twitter: http://twitter.com/mwessendorf